Job Description

Structure credit for assigned portfolios, focusing on assessing creditworthiness or risk of potential customers to support profitable growth while adhering to TD's credit policies. Responsibilities include underwriting new credit requests, completing annual reviews, managing draw requests, and monitoring credit facilities.

Customer Responsibilities
  • Support Relationship Managers by preparing credit packages to meet customer needs
  • Deliver exceptional customer service and improve customer experience
  • Lead analysis for assigned portfolios
  • Use sales platforms to understand customer needs, industries, and markets
  • Stay informed about market, customer, and economic trends
  • Respond to business environment changes with action plans
  • Assist in cross-selling products to maximize revenue and relationships
  • Refer to other business partners and respond to referrals
